Give the number of stereoisomers of the following compounds.
a. 2-Bromobicyclo `[2.2.1]` heptane or 2-bromo norborane
b. 2-Ethyl-7-bromo `[2.2.1]` heptane or 2-ethyl-7-bromonorborane

Text Solution

Verified by Experts

a. It shows two geometrical isomers. Br can be exo (cis) or endo (trans) to the `C^(7)` bridge, the smallest ring.

b. It shows four geometrical isomers.
i. The `C^(7)` Br can be syn (cis) or and (trans) to the bridge containing the ethyl substituent.
ii. Ethyl group can be exo (cis) or endo (trans) to the Br at `C^(7)` bridge.
